Program Structure

This interdisciplinary program offers a rich blend of cultural, historical, and anthropological subjects:

- Exploration areas include Culture of Everyday Life, Museum Studies, Medieval and Renaissance Culture, Visual Anthropology, Cultural Heritage of Transcarpathia, Totalitarian Culture, Modern Art, Everyday Culture, Warfare in Human Culture, and Weapon History.
- Students also engage with key themes such as European Middle Ages and Renaissance, gaining deep insights into the cultural evolution of societies.

This curriculum provides a compelling foundation in cultural studies, blending theoretical knowledge with practical applications. It prepares international students for meaningful careers in culture, heritage, and the arts.

Overview

The program focuses on both theoretical and practical aspects of cultural studies. The program aims to provide students with a strong foundation in the history and theory of culture, including Ukrainian and world cultures, as well as practical skills for cultural management, heritage preservation, and other related fields.

Career Opportunities

Graduates can work in museums, cultural institutions, educational settings, media, tourism, and more. They may also find roles in research, analysis, and project management related to cultural heritage and development.
